The Classic Notion: Six Degrees of Social Connection

The most widely recognized interpretation of "six of separation" is undoubtedly the concept of "six degrees of separation." This hypothesis posits that any two people on Earth can be connected through a chain of no more than six acquaintances. First proposed by Hungarian writer Frigyes Karinthy in 1929 and later popularized by Stanley Milgram's small-world experiment in the 1960s, this idea underscores the surprising interconnectedness of human society. In an era dominated by social media, this concept feels more tangible than ever. Platforms like LinkedIn, Facebook, and even specialized communities demonstrate how quickly one can bridge gaps to reach individuals who once seemed entirely out of reach.

Six in the Realm of Quality: The Power of Six Sigma

Moving from social networks to industrial processes, the number "six" takes on a different, yet equally significant, meaning in the methodology known as Six Sigma. This data-driven, disciplined approach and methodology aims to eliminate defects in any process – from manufacturing to transactional and even service-oriented activities. The term "Six Sigma" itself refers to the statistical measure of a process's performance, where achieving "six sigma" quality means that 99.99966% of products or services are defect-free, allowing for only 3.4 defects per million opportunities. This level of precision requires a deep understanding of process variation and a structured approach to problem-solving, embodying a distinct "separation" of quality levels.

The core of Six Sigma lies in its structured phases (DMAIC: Define, Measure, Analyze, Improve, Control) and its emphasis on a highly trained workforce. Understanding the Six Sigma Belt System

The Six Sigma certification system is often compared to martial arts belts, signifying progressive levels of mastery. These distinct levels are crucial for the successful implementation of Six Sigma initiatives:

  • White Belt: Possesses a basic understanding of Six Sigma concepts and its terminology. They often participate in local problem-solving teams.
  • Yellow Belt: Understands the core methodologies and can support Black Belts and Green Belts in data collection and process mapping.
  • Green Belt: Leads smaller improvement projects and supports Black Belts in larger, more complex initiatives. They apply Six Sigma tools and techniques to solve problems.
  • Black Belt: Full-time project leaders who drive significant improvement projects. They are experts in Six Sigma methodologies and statistical tools.
  • Master Black Belt: The highest level of technical and organizational Six Sigma proficiency. They mentor Black Belts and Green Belts, develop Six Sigma strategies, and ensure the successful deployment of the methodology across the organization.

These certifications can be obtained through various reputable organizations, including the American Society for Quality (ASQ.org) and the China Association for Quality (CQA), among others. Artistic Interpretations: The Phenomenon of SIX the Musical

Beyond the realms of social science and business process improvement, the number "six" takes center stage in a vibrant and critically acclaimed theatrical production: SIX the Musical. This contemporary musical, which began its journey in 2017, offers a unique and modern retelling of the lives of King Henry VIII's six wives. What makes SIX particularly distinctive is its innovative concert-style format, where the queens perform as a pop group, each vying to tell her story and claim the title of the most wronged wife.

The musical ingeniously uses the historical "six" as its central theme, giving voice to women who were largely defined by their association with a powerful monarch. The show's unique "handheld microphone concert format" breaks down traditional theatrical barriers, creating an intimate and energetic experience for the audience. The question of "how to evaluate SIX the musical" often revolves around its clever lyrics, catchy pop anthems, and its empowering narrative that reclaims historical figures from the shadows of their husband's legacy. Unpacking Digital System Attributes

Consider the fundamental properties of files and directories within a computer's operating system. These attributes represent distinct "separations" of control and behavior. For instance, the "read-only" attribute (R) prevents accidental modification or deletion of a file. Setting an attribute like read-only is a clear example of establishing a distinct state or "separation" for a file. The command-line utility `attrib` allows users to manipulate these properties. For example, to set a file named `MyProgram` as read-only, one would use `attrib +r MyProgram`. Conversely, to remove the read-only attribute, the command is `attrib -r MyProgram`. A prime example is the "seven-day annualized yield," a common metric found in the product descriptions of money market funds. The most official term for this is typically "seven-day annualized return."

The seven-day annualized yield refers to the net income per ten thousand units of fund shares for a money market fund over the past seven calendar days, converted into an annualized rate. This specific metric provides a distinct snapshot of a fund's very recent performance, separating it from longer-term returns or other financial indicators.
